Jack Carr
Jack Carr was an American actor and singer who worked steadily in the Black-cast Broadway of the 1930s and 1940s, in thirteen productions between 1933 and 1951. He created Jim in Porgy and Bess and sang the part again in the 1942 revival, was Sergeant Brown in Carmen Jones through its original run and both its revivals, and appeared in Run, Little Chillun, Africana and, last, The Green Pastures.
